[1][2] To be eligible for the NBA Draft, a player in the United States must be at least 19years old during the calendar year of the draft and must be at least one year removed from the graduation of his high school class. Wallace is the only player in NBA history to record multiple seasons with 100 blocks and 100 three-pointerssomething he did four times during his career.
